UEFA has issued financial penalties to several prominent European football clubs, including Chelsea, Aston Villa, Newcastle United, and Strasbourg, for failing to comply with financial sustainability regulations. Strasbourg received the largest fine among 14 clubs, while Chelsea and Aston Villa were penalized for the second consecutive year, underscoring ongoing enforcement efforts.

Context

UEFA's financial sustainability regulations, often referred to as Financial Fair Play, were established to prevent clubs from overspending and accumulating unsustainable debts. The recent penalties reflect UEFA's commitment to enforcing these rules, especially as clubs navigate the financial impacts of the pandemic. The involvement of high-profile clubs like Chelsea and Aston Villa emphasizes the widespread nature of these violations.
